Avoiding repeat investigations for stroke patients

Setting: Acute Care (Stroke Unit)

“When patients are transferred to our stroke unit from other hospitals, our stroke team can immediately see what investigations have already been carried out and can access the results.

“If we see that a patient has already had an echocardiogram or undertaken 24-hour tape ECG monitoring, there is no need to repeat this.

“This simple reduction in duplication saves time for the multi-disciplinary team and there are cost-saving benefits for the Trust. Most importantly, it ensures efficient, safer care for the patient.”

Dr Liz Heitz, Consultant Community Geriatrician, Chief Clinical Information Officer, Croydon Health Services NHS Trust
